Output 7388fdb34fa2084c82bf30a6a34af35f2ed01e8e893e731535c12b009586f1d6:0

value
305218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a0dd94912083fb3becbfc5494ac233eeb76beb OP_EQUAL
address
3CKh1vurDcmHnh25dEeH8WUuPUWkjaxSgf
transaction
7388fdb34fa2084c82bf30a6a34af35f2ed01e8e893e731535c12b009586f1d6
confirmations
78676
spent
true